BlackRock Sr Desktop Support Salaries in Newark, NJ

The average BlackRock Sr Desktop Support in Newark, NJ earns an estimated $72,280 annually. BlackRock's Sr Desktop Support compensation is $2,595 more than the US average for a Sr Desktop Support.

In Newark, NJ, The IT Department at BlackRock earns $3,097 more on average than the Business Development Department.

Sr Desktop Support Compensation by Gender (All Companies)

The average female Sr Desktop Support at companies similar size to BlackRock reported making $82,683, while the average male Sr Desktop Support at similar sized companies reported making $76,102.

Sr Desktop Support Compensation by Ethnicity (All Companies)

The average Asian or Pacific Islander Sr Desktop Support at companies similar size to BlackRock reported making $90,350, while the average Caucasian Sr Desktop Support at similar sized companies reported making $71,036.

How Sr Desktop Supports at BlackRock Rate Their Compensation

The majority of Sr Desktop Supports at BlackRock believe they're compensated fairly. 100% of Sr Desktop Supports at BlackRock say they receive annual bonuses, and the vast majority (71%) are satisfied with their benefits. See more compensation ratings at BlackRock
